How Do I Appear in AI Overviews on Google?

Short, direct answers + smart content strategy = better chances to show up



AI Overviews (also known as Google’s AI-generated summaries) are changing how people find information online. Instead of just showing a list of websites, Google may now give users a quick summary at the top of the results—pulled from different sites it sees as helpful.

So how do you get your site featured in those summaries?

Focus on clear, helpful answers

Write content that directly answers common questions your audience asks. Think like a customer and use simple, conversational language. Use headings to break things up and help Google find the info easily.

Target long-tail keywords

These are specific, often question-based phrases like:

  • “how often should I water a succulent”

  • “best accountant for small business taxes”
    Pages that clearly answer these types of questions are more likely to be included in summaries.

Stay up to date

Add structured content when you can

If you're comfortable with it (or have someone helping), using things like FAQ sections or schema markup can help Google better understand your content. But this isn’t required—what matters most is writing clear, useful content.
